2) Grill with smoked paprika for rich taste

Grilling tilapia with smoked paprika adds a deep, rich flavor. This spice gives the fish a hint of sweetness and smokiness that brightens up each bite.

Start by mixing smoked paprika with olive oil for a tasty rub. You can also add garlic powder and a pinch of salt for extra flavor. Coat the tilapia fillets evenly with this mixture.

Preheat your grill to medium-high heat, around 375°F (190°C). Place the seasoned tilapia on the grill, cooking for about 3-4 minutes per side until the fish is flaky and cooked through.

The aroma of smoked paprika will fill the air, making your meal even more inviting.

Tilapia fillets sizzling on a grill, dusted with smoked paprika for rich flavor

Ingredients

  • 2 tilapia fillets
  • 2 tablespoons smoked paprika
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t to taste

Cooking Instructions

  1. Mix smoked paprika, olive oil, garlic powder, and salt in a bowl.
  2. Coat both sides of the tilapia with the mixture.
  3. Preheat grill to 375°F (190°C).
  4. Grill the tilapia for 3-4 minutes on each side.
  5. Serve hot and enjoy your flavorful dish!

3) Wrap in foil with fresh vegetables

Wrapping tilapia in foil with fresh vegetables is a simple and tasty way to prepare a meal. This method locks in moisture and flavor while keeping everything tender and delicious.

Start by placing a tilapia fillet at the center of a large piece of aluminum foil. You can add your favorite fresh vegetables, like bell peppers, zucchini, or asparagus, around the fish. Drizzle with some olive oil and sprinkle your choice of seasonings.

Fold the foil tightly to create a packet, making sure it’s sealed well.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at, around 375°F (190°C). Grill the packet for about 15-20 minutes until the fish flakes easily with a fork and the vegetables are tender.

Grilled tilapia wrapped in foil with colorful fresh vegetables on a sizzling grill

Ingredients

  • Tilapia fillet
  • Fresh vegetables (bell peppers, zucchini, asparagus)
  • Olive oil
  • Seasonings (salt, pepper, garlic powder, etc.)

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at the grill to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Place tilapia on a large piece of foil.
  3. Add vegetables around the fish.
  4. Drizzle with olive oil and season.
  5. Seal the foil into a packet.
  6. Grill for 15-20 minutes.

4) Cook until internal temp reaches 145°F

When grilling tilapia, it’s important to ensure it is fully cooked.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ature.

You should aim for a temperature of 145°F (about 63°C). This is the safe temperature that ensures your fish is ready to eat.

Place the thermometer in the thickest part of the fish. If it reaches the right temperature, you can be confident it’s perfectly cooked.

If not, keep grilling for a few more minutes. Remember, tilapia cooks quickly, usually within 8 to 12 minutes.

Tilapia fillet on a grill, thermometer inserted, reaching 145°F

Ingredients

  • Tilapia fillets
  • Olive oil
  • Salt and pepper
  • Lemon wedges
  • Fresh herbs (optional)

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.
  2. Brush tilapia with olive oil and season.
  3. Place fillets on the grill.
  4. Grill for 4-6 minutes on each side.
  5. Check internal temperature with a thermometer.
  6. Remove when it reaches 145°F (63°C).

7) Season with a mix of cumin and paprika

To make your grilled tilapia flavorful, mix together cumin and smoked paprika. This spice blend adds a warm and earthy taste to the fish.

Start by combining two teaspoons of smoked paprika with one teaspoon of cumin in a bowl. You can also add a pinch of garlic powder and salt for extra flavor.

Next, rub this mixture evenly over your tilapia fillets. Make sure the fish is well coated to absorb all those savory spices.

This simple seasoning enhances the natural taste of the tilapia, creating a delicious dish.

A tilapia fillet sizzling on a grill, sprinkled with a blend of cumin and paprika, surrounded by wisps of smoke

Ingredients

  • 4 tilapia fillets
  • 2 teaspoons sm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t to taste

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at your grill to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Mix the spices in a bowl.
  3. Coat the tilapia fillets with the spice mixture.
  4. Grill the fillets for about 5-6 minutes on each side until cooked through.

9) Grill skin side down to prevent sticking

Grilling tilapia skin side down can help prevent it from sticking to the grill. The skin acts as a barrier between the fish and the hot grill grates. This method keeps the fish intact while cooking.

Start by preheating the grill to medium heat, around 350°F (180°C). Place the tilapia skin side down on the grates.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es until it easily releases from the grill.

Using this technique not only helps with sticking but also offers a nice, crispy texture to the skin. Remember to flip the fish carefully after the first side is ready for a perfect finish.

Tilapia fillets sizzling on a hot grill, skin side down, with grill marks forming on the surface

Ingredients

  • 2 tilapia fillets
  • Olive oil
  • Salt and pepper
  • Lemon wedges

Cooking Instructions

  1. Preheat the grill to medium heat (350°F/180°C).
  2. Brush olive oil on both sides of the tilapia.
  3. Season with salt and pepper.
  4. Place the fish skin side down on the grill.
  5.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es until it releases easily.
  6. Flip and grill for another 3 to 4 minutes.
  7. Serve with lemon wedges.
